/* Estilo general de la pagina */
body {	
	margin-left: 0px;margin-top: 0px;margin-right: 0px;	margin-bottom: 0px;	
	font-family: Arial, Helvetica, sans-serif; font-size:9px;

	color: #666666;}
a:link {font-family: Arial, Helvetica, sans-serif;	font-size: 12px; color: #3A852A; text-decoration:none;}
a:hover {color: #BCCEB8; text-decoration:underline}
a:visited {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px; color: #3A852A; text-decoration:none;}
p {	font-size: 11px; font-family: Arial, Helvetica, sans-serif; color: #666666; margin-left:12px;}
.titleorimageid1siteid0 {
	font-size: 14px;
	font-weight: bold;	color: #003366;
	margin:25px 0 0 8px;
	text-decoration:underline;}

/*Cabezotes ::.. Estilo para el background de los cabezotes; modifica la imagen central*/
.bgcab {
	background-color: #75ADBE; background-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/IM_SA_INDEX_R1_C1_0.JPG);
	background-repeat: no-repeat; background-position: left center;
}
.bgcab-vidasegura {
	background-color: #75ADBE;
	background-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/IM_SA_INDEX_R1_C1_1.GIF); 	background-repeat: no-repeat;
	background-position: left center;
}
.bgcab-bienseguro {
	background-color: #99ac5a;
	background-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/IM_SA_INDEX_R1_C1_2.GIF);
	background-repeat: no-repeat;
	background-position: left center;
}
.bgcab-contenido {
	background-color: #FFFFFF;
	background-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/interna_r1_c5.jpg);
	background-repeat: no-repeat;
	background-position:right;
}
.bgcab-patrimonio {
	background-color: #B75353;
	background-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/IM_SA_INDEX_R1_C1_3.GIF);
	background-repeat: no-repeat;
	background-position: left;
}
.bgcab-patrimonio {
	background-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/IM_SA_INDEX_R1_C1_3.GIF);
	background-repeat: no-repeat;
	background-position: left;
}

/*Menu*/
#menuv {
	padding-left: 20px;
	/* Controla el fondo del menu */
	background-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r6_c1.jpg);
	line-height:0.85em;

}
#seg {
	list-style-type: none;
	/*Items de segundo nivel */
	list-style-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r7_c2a.jpg);
	margin-left: 0px;
}
#nobullet { list-style-type:none; list-style-image:url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/BOTON_SERVVIRTUALES.GIF);}
#menuv ul.destacado, li.destacado{
	list-style-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/INDEX_R7_C2_DESTACADO.GIF);  
}
#menuv ul.prir, li.prir {
	list-style-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r7_c2.jpg);	
}
#menuv ul.prir {
	width:183PX;
}
#menuv ul.seg, li.seg {	list-style-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r7_c2a.jpg);}
#menuv ul.prir {margin: 0;	padding: 0;}
li.seg {margin: 0;}
#menuv li.prir {border-bottom: 1px dashed #D6D7D9;}
#menuv a {text-decoration: none;	color: #666666;	font-size: 11px;font-weight: bold;	}
#menuv a.destacado {text-decoration: none;	color: #70a062;	font-size: 11px;font-weight: bold;	}
#menuv a.seg {text-decoration: none;color: #666666;	font-size: 11px;font-weight: normal;}
#menuv a:hover {	text-decoration: underline;}


/*Menu Home Cabezote */
#nav_fondo {
	float:inherit;
	height:24px;
	background:transparent url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r2_c4.jpg);
	background-repeat: repeat; margin-left:0px;}

#nav_home a {
	width: 49px;
	background: transparent url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r2_c5.jpg) no-repeat; float:inherit;
	
	
	
	}

#nav_mapa a { 
	width: 101px; 
	background: transparent url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r2_c7a.jpg) no-repeat;
	padding:2px 0 0 0}

#nav_contactenos a { 
	width: 94px; 
	background: transparent url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r2_c9.jpg) no-repeat; 
	padding:2px 0 0 0}

#nav_glosario a { 
	width: 75px; 
	background: transparent url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r2_c11.jpg) no-repeat; 
	padding:2px 0 0 0}

#nav_busqueda a { 
	width: 59px;
	background: transparent url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r2_c13.jpg) no-repeat;
	padding:2px 0 0 0}
/* Formato de la fecha en todo el site*/
.fecha {
	font-size: 12px;
	font-weight: bold;
	text-align:center;
	color: #FFFFFF;
	background-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r2_c1.jpg);
	background-repeat: repeat-x;
	height:24px;
	width:205px;}
	
.fecha-rouge {
	font-size: 12px;
	font-weight: bold;
	text-align:center;
	color: #FFFFFF;
	background-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r2_c6.jpg);
	background-repeat: repeat-x;
	height:24px;
	width:205px;}
	
.fecha-verde {
	font-size: 12px;
	font-weight: bold;
	text-align:center;
	color: #FFFFFF;
	background-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r2_c3.jpg);
	background-repeat: repeat-x;
	height:24px;
	width:205px;}
/** Zona de Banner inferiores**/
#btn_home_inferior_texto { 
	width:189px; 
	height:51px; 
	background: transparent url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r18_c15.jpg) no-repeat; 
	text-align:center; 
	padding:15 0 0 0 0px }
	
#btn_home_inferior_texto .enlace {
	font-size: 14px;
	font-weight: bold; 
	color: #FFFFFF; 
	text-align:center; 
	text-decoration:none; }
	
#btn_home_inferior_texto .enlace a {
	font-size: 14px;
	font-weight: bold;
	color: #FFFFFF; 
	text-align:center; 
	text-decoration:none;}

#btn_home_inferior_texto .enlace a: hover {
	text-decoration:underline;}



.menuNivel1 {	font-size: 11px;	font-weight: bold;	color: #666666;}
.formaBuscar {	font-size: 9px;	font-weight: bold;	color: #666666;}
.piePagina {	background-color: #3D708B;}
.piePaginaTexto {
	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	color: White;  margin-bottom: 8px;

} 
.canalAlfa {	font-size: 12px;	color: #3F8DA7;	font-weight:bold;}
.texto-noticias {	font-size: 11px;}
.botones {	font-size: 14px;	font-weight: bold;	color: #FFFFFF;}
/**Texto del menu Ppal Superior **/
.nivelPrincipal {	color: #93BECD;	font-weight: bold;	font-size: 13px; padding:0 0 4 0;}
.menu_home_texto { font-family: Arial; font-weight: bold; font-size: 11px; color: #3A852A; padding:3px 0 4px 0; }
/** Fin de Menu Ppal Superior **/
/** Contactenos Inicio **/
.contactenos_titulo {
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 48px; color: #e4efcc;
}
#fondo_contactenos {
 border: none; background-color: #f5f8ef;
}
.contactenos_texto {
	font-family: Verdana;font-size: 11px; color: #99ac5a; font-weight: 100; line-height: 18px;
}
.contactenos_negrita {
	font-family: Verdana;font-size: 11px; color: #99ac5a; font-weight: bold;
}
.contactenos_input {
	width:329px;height:18px;border: 1px dotted #656565; font:Verdana; color: #A4A4A4; font-size:9px;
}
.contactenos_inputcontactenos {
	width:329px;height:65px;border: 1px dotted #656565; font:Verdana; color: #A4A4A4; font-size:12px;
}
#form {
	background-color: White;  font-family: Arial;font-size: 13px; color: #99ac5a;
}
.boton{
        font-size:10px;
        font-family:Verdana,Helvetica;
        color:white;
        background:#7aa84a;
        border:0px;
        width:80px;
        height:19px;
       }	

/** Contactenos Fin **/
/* Barra Lateral Derecha Contenido */
.texto_BLDerecha {font-size: 16px;	font-weight: bold;	color: #FFFFFF; vertical-align: top;}
.barra {font-family: Arial, Helvetica, sans-serif;	font-size: 16px;color: #FFFFFF;text-decoration: none;	padding: 35px;	text-align: center;vertical-align: super;}
.titulo-Categoria {	font-size: 14px;	font-weight: bold;	color: #003366;}
a.categoriaPrincipal:link, a.categoriaPrincipal:visited, a.categoriaPrincipal:hover {	color: #666666;	font-weight: bold;	font-size: 12px;
	text-transform:uppercase;	text-decoration: underline;}
a.categoriaPrincipalActiva:link, a.categoriaPrincipalActiva:visited, a.categoriaPrincipalActiva:hover {	color: #3B85A0;	font-weight: bold;	font-size: 12px;	text-transform:uppercase;	text-decoration: underline;}
.texto-tabla {	color: #000000;	font-size: 12px;}
a.subcategoria:link, a.subcategoria:visited, a.subcategoria:hover {	color: #666666;	font-size: 12px;	text-decoration: underline;}
a.interna:link, a.interna:visited, a.interna:hover {	color: #003366;	font-size: 12px;	text-decoration:none;}
#boton li a:link, #boton li a:visited {	color: #9E3C02;	display: block;	background: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/menu4.gif);	padding: 8px 0 0 30px;	}
#boton li a:hover {	color: #fff;	background: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/menu4.gif) 0 -32px;	padding: 8px 0 0 30px;	}
#boton li a:active {	color: #fff;	background: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/menu4.gif) 0 -64px;	padding: 8px 0 0 30px;	}
#menusuperior { list-style: none; }
#menusuperior li { float: left; margin-right: 16px; }
#menusuperior a { display: block; height: 22px; text-indent: 20px; font-size: 12px;  font-weight: bold; color: #000000; text-decoration:none; }

#menuIzquierdo { width:200px; margin-left:0px; display:inline; text-align:left; float:left; }
#menu-width {width:200px; float:left; padding-top:16px; padding-left:16px; margin:0;}
.left-menu-bg {font-size:12px;line-height:24px;font-weight:400;
color:#000;text-decoration:none;width:158px;float:left;display:block;margin-bottom:7px;padding:0 0 0 10px;}

.vineta_per {background-image: url(/pls/portal/docs/PAGE/SEGUROSALFA/CONT/index_r7_c2.jpg);	background-repeat: no-repeat;	width: 10px;}
.contenidoMenu {font-size: 11px;color: #666666;	text-decoration: none;}
.contenidoMenubold {font-size: 11px;color: #666666;text-decoration: none;font-weight: bold;}

.menuSuperior {	font-size: 12px;	font-weight: bold;	color: #000000;}
.nombreEmpresa {	color: #000000;	font-weight: bold;	font-size: 11px;}
.afiliacion {	color: #FFFFFF;	font-weight: bold;	font-size: 13px;}
.warning {	color: #990000;	font-weight: bold;	font-size: 13px;}
.nivelSecundario-Titulo {	color: #003366;	font-weight: bold;	font-size: 16px;}
.fondoBanner{	background-repeat:no-repeat;}

#verde {height:100%; background-color:#99AC5A;}
h1 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	font-weight: bold;
	color: #666666;
}

h2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: bold;
	color: #666666;
}

h3 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	font-weight: normal;
	color: #666666;
}

h4 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: normal;
	color: #666666;
}

.MargenDiv {
	margin:10px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	text-align: justify;
	color: #000000;
}
.parrrafoNormal {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	text-align: justify;
}
table.Bodyid94494294siteid1053 {
	height:100%;
}
td.Bodyid94494294siteid1053 {
	height:100%;
}

.homeText {font-family: Arial, Helvetica, sans-serif;	font-size: 16px;color: rgb(0,0,132);text-decoration: none; text-align: center;  font-weight: bold;}
/** Caja Home de noticias**/
/**.contablabotones {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 8px;
	font-style: normal;
	font-weight: normal;
	color: #337152;
}
.tablabotones {
	background-color: #e1f0b7;

}*/
p.datacontainer {
	color: #337152; 
	text-decoration:none;

}
.scrollvert a {
	color: #000000;
	text-decoration:none;
}
.scrollvert:hover {

	color: #2d6854;
	text-decoration:underline;
}
.scrollvert:visited {

	color: #6aac95;
	text-decoration:underline;
}
.scrollvert {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px !important;
}

.contactenos_input1 {
	width:180px;height:18px;border: 1px dotted #656565; font:Verdana; color: #A4A4A4; font-size:9px;
}
.contactenos_titulo1 {
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; font-size: 28px; color: #e4efcc;
